As they were chatting, Feng Lieyang and Meng Wanqing arrived.

"Senior Feng, thank you for your hard work this time."

"Principal Meng, you're too kind. I don't have much to do anyway. Staying with these young people helps keep me active, which is quite nice."

"Then I'll leave the children in your care."

"Don't worry, I'll keep a close eye on them."

Meng Wanqing gave Shui Bing'er and her two companions a warning, "You'll be training with Senior Feng and Xiaotian at the Spirit Arena. Follow their arrangements, especially you, Yue'er—don't cause trouble or create problems."

"Principal, don't worry. I'll keep an eye on my sister."

"Mm."

Seeing Shui Yue'er looking a bit aggrieved, Feng Lieyang joked, "I don't think this little girl could cause much trouble. She might be a bit mischievous, but it's nothing to worry about, haha!"

"Thank you, Senior Feng!"

"No need to be polite. Just call me Grandpa like Xiaotian."

"Yes, Grandpa Feng!"

The girls were pleased to find Feng Lieyang so easygoing.

"If you're all ready, we can set off now. We should reach Soto City by tonight."

"Mm, we're ready."

"Great, then let's go."

After bidding farewell to Meng Wanqing, they set off for Soto City.

They arrived in the evening, as dusk was settling in.

Soto City, located within the Barak Kingdom, had gates that were open around the clock.

The group of eight entered the city and looked for a place to stay.

Despite it being nighttime, Soto City was still bustling with activity.

The streets were brightly lit.

The night market was lively with many vendors selling their goods.

At Tianshui Academy, the rules were quite strict, so Shui Bing'er and her companions rarely went out at night.

Seeing this, Shui Yue'er was particularly excited but was constantly pulled back by her sister Shui Bing'er.

Xue Wu remained calm, seeming uninterested in the scene.

Huo Wushuang and Huo Wu were accustomed to night markets and were not easily impressed, though they occasionally glanced at unique items.

Feng Xiaotian followed closely behind his grandfather.

Feng Lieyang suddenly said, "Are you all hungry? Let's find a hotel to settle in first. If there's still time after dinner, we can take a trip to the Spirit Arena to get a feel for it."

"Great! Yes, let's go!"

Everyone was excited about going to the Spirit Arena that night, and the fatigue from the journey quickly faded away.

The cost of this training would be shared among the three academies. Any prize money from the Spirit Arena would also be distributed among the academies.

Feng Lieyang took care of the arrangements for lodging and meals.

He found a decent hotel and led Feng Xiaotian and the others inside.

Since the group included four girls, Feng Lieyang wanted to inspect the rooms for their safety before checking in.

They would likely stay in Soto City for over a month, so solving the lodging and dining arrangements in one go would save both money and trouble.

Feng Lieyang spoke with the front desk staff and then approached Feng Xiaotian.

"Xiaotian, I'll go upstairs to check the suite's condition."

"Alright, Grandpa, go ahead."

"You all wait in the lounge for a moment. I'll be right back."

Feng Lieyang then followed a staff member upstairs.

The hotel was quite large.

The first-floor lobby was divided into two parts: the left side for guest reception and the right side for the restaurant.

The upper floors were for accommodations.

The restaurant was filled with eye-catching food advertisements, making everyone's mouths water.

Shui Yue'er suddenly said, "Sister, I'm going to see what looks good to eat over there."

"I'll come with you."

"No need, you stay here and rest. I'm not a child; I won't run off."

"Alright, just be careful."

"I will."

The restaurant entrance was only a few meters away, so Shui Bing'er felt reassured as Shui Yue'er remained within view.

Moreover, Feng Xiaotian was also keeping an eye on her.

Shui Yue'er was dazzled by the variety of delicious-looking food pictures.

"What should I try first?"

As Shui Yue'er was pondering, a burly man approached her.

"Little sister, are you here alone? Would you like to try something? Let me treat you."

"No, thank you!"

Shui Yue'er sensed that the burly man reeked of alcohol and instinctively wanted to back away.

Suddenly, another burly man surrounded her.

"Little sister, don't go! I'm not a bad guy."

Seeing this, Shui Bing'er was a bit angry and was about to stand up, but Feng Xiaotian stopped her.

"You're a girl. It would only make them more excited if you went. I'll handle this."

With that, Feng Xiaotian stood up and quickly walked over.

"Exactly! In situations like this, it's up to us men to handle it!"

Huo Wushuang followed closely behind.

"Get out of the way!"

Feng Xiaotian shoved the burly man blocking Shui Yue'er and then grabbed Shui Yue'er to leave.

The burly man sobered up a bit.

Being pushed by a young boy and hearing the insult made him furious.

"You little brat! Stop right there! Who do you think you're insulting?"

"Anyone who's in my way gets insulted!"

"Ha! You've got some nerve. You want to talk back? I'll teach you a lesson!"

As the burly man spoke, he swung his fist at Feng Xiaotian.

Feng Xiaotian turned around angrily.

Suddenly, a strong gust of wind swept through.

"Ah!"

The burly man screamed in pain.

His punch didn't reach Feng Xiaotian.

Instead, it hit the wind blade barrier in front of Feng Xiaotian.

Seeing his bloody fist, the burly man was fully awake now.

If it hadn't been for his companion pulling him back, his entire fist would have been shredded by the rapidly spinning wind blades.

The two men were also soul masters.

They could sense Feng Xiaotian's power.

In an instant, he had both defended and countered.

Although he appeared young, controlling wind elements to such an extreme was rare.

Only those with exceptional soul power and comprehension could achieve such a feat.

"Wind Blades? You're a Wind-type soul master?"

"What? Do you want to experience my fire as well?"

Before Feng Xiaotian could answer, Huo Wushuang's hand ignited with flames.

Shui Bing'er and the others also gathered around, glaring angrily at the two men.

The two men then realized the seriousness of the situation.

Feng Xiaotian cast a cold glance at them and said, "Get out of here, now!"

Frightened, the two men covered their hands and fled from the hotel.

Shui Yue'er felt a bit guilty and said, "I'm sorry for causing everyone to worry."

Feng Xiaotian comforted her, "It's nothing. We just happened to run into a couple of drunk idiots. Grandpa should be back soon. What would you like to eat? Let's order something together."

Shui Yue'er felt a warm feeling inside.

She glanced at Feng Xiaotian and her fondness for him grew a little more.
